Summary of the comparison
Essa Academy and Bolton Muslim Girls School are secondary schools in Bolton.
Essa Academy scores 69 out of 100 (grade C, average) and Bolton Muslim Girls School scores 77 out of 100 (grade B, strong). Bolton Muslim Girls School is ahead on our composite score.
Essa Academy was judged strong and Bolton Muslim Girls School was judged strong.
On GCSE Attainment 8, the latest published figures are 53.0 for Essa Academy and 54.7 for Bolton Muslim Girls School.
GCSE Attainment 8 has risen at Essa Academy (45.8 in 2021-22, 53.0 in 2024-25) and has fallen at Bolton Muslim Girls School (60.9 in 2021-22, 54.7 in 2024-25).
